Writing dialogue is very important in stories and novels. If a story has badly written dialogue, we as readers can get lost and loose interest very quickly. Even the way the dialogue is presented to the reader is important. I highly recommend reading Ernest Hemingway's Hills Like White Elephants (link below). This story is based around dialogue and is a great learning tool. You can see how to use dialogue tags, and how often you should. While this story is not erotica in any way, it should be read by anyone who desires to write.
